Incentive Mechanism and Task Allocation Methods for Mobile Crowd Sensing: A Survey
Mobile crowd sensing (MCS) is a computing paradigm that recruits citizens to collect and contribute sensing data from surroundings using their smart device. The incentive mechanisms and task allocation methods are critical parts that affect whether the MSC campaigns could continue gaining sensing data. In this paper, we survey the literature over the period of 2018–2020 from the state-of-the-art of incentive mechanism and task allocation method design in MCS.
